These balances are especially suited for weighings which require a fairly high degree of accuracy, the sensitivity being 2 mgm. under full load. Capacity is 100 gms.; beam 200 mm. with adjustable screws at both ends; eccentric beam lifting device; plumb bob for leveling; three leveling screws for balance rests; bows 90 mm. wide; pans 80 mm. in diameter. The case is French Mahogany with glass sides and top, sliding door both back and front; the finish is of highly polished brass, lacquered.
